Laserliner DigiLevel-Laser G80 Information
The Laserliner DigiLevel-Laser G80 is a digital electronic level that allows for precise horizontal and vertical alignment, as well as the transfer of angles. It features a green laser line for optical extension of the measuring surface, a flip-display for easy overhead measurements, and a magnetic holder for hands-free operation on metal surfaces. The G80 is ideal for a wide range of home improvement projects, including hanging pictures, installing shelving, and tiling walls.
